Maintained Responsibilities
- Maintains the organization’s standards of nursing care in accordance with policies and procedures.
- Through the nursing process, using specific protocols and established resources:
- Collects specific data and records information on documentation form.
- Affirms the client’s condition, provides accurate consistent information, formulates and recommends a plan of care, negotiates appropriate nursing care options with the client/patient and caregiver, and validates the care plan with the client/patient and caregiver for completeness and accuracy.
Collaboration and Teamwork
- Works collaboratively with other team members as required developing and implementing the plan of care.
Communication and Teaching
- Demonstrates excellent communication skills.
- Maintains a customer-driven professional attitude.
- Provides non-judgmental advice based on protocols and resources.
- Demonstrates knowledge and expertise in triaging callers properly such that all callers receive a timely and appropriate response.
- Demonstrates skill in client/patient teaching.
Leadership and Problem Solving
- Functions independently and demonstrates leadership in decision making, communication, and problem solving techniques to resolve caller’s questions/concerns.
- Acts in the role of client and family advocate to assist them through the health care system.

Qualifications
- Graduate from an accredited school of nursing
- Current New York State Registered Nurse License
- Bachelor of Science in Nursing (BSN) preferred
- Strong analytical, computer, and communication skills essential
- Experience in emergency department, ambulatory care or previous telephone consultation experience is helpful
- Home Health care experience preferred
Physical Requirements
- M - Medium Work - Exerting 20 to 50 pounds of force occasionally, and/or 10 to 25 pounds of force frequently, and/or greater than negligible up to 10 pounds of force constantly to move objects; Requires frequent walking, standing or squatting.
